This fixes a typo in the bash manual page.
Andreas.
--- bash-4.0/doc/bash.1.~1~ 2009-02-18 21:13:56.000000000 +0100
+++ bash-4.0/doc/bash.1 2009-04-24 22:12:55.000000000 +0200
@@ -2004,7 +2004,7 @@ prompt.
.TP
.B PROMPT_DIRTRIM
If set to a number greater than zero, the value is used as the number of
-trailing directory components to retain when expanding the \fB\ew\fB and
+trailing directory components to retain when expanding the \fB\ew\fP and
\fB\eW\fP prompt string escapes (see
.SM
.B PROMPTING
